Re: Bushy?Overall, the north route is pretty nice. I've never done the Beckey Route (I've only gone as far as Iron Mountain), but I can guarantee it takes a lot longer to do.
Having said that, if your plan is to do an overnight, the Beckey Route will allow you to do Iron, Conglomerate, and Spire Point on the side. If you want to do it as a day climb, do the north approach.
